Panasonic FX90 vs Pentax K-3 II Overview

Below, we will be looking at the Panasonic FX90 and Pentax K-3 II, former being a Small Sensor Compact while the latter is a Advanced DSLR by manufacturers Panasonic and Pentax. There is a substantial difference between the resolutions of the FX90 (12MP) and K-3 II (24MP) and the FX90 (1/2.3") and K-3 II (APS-C) come with totally different sensor size.

Panasonic FX90 vs Pentax K-3 II Physical Comparison

For those who are intending to carry your camera frequently, you'll have to factor its weight and size. The Panasonic FX90 has external dimensions of 102mm x 56mm x 22mm (4.0" x 2.2" x 0.9") along with a weight of 149 grams (0.33 lbs) while the Pentax K-3 II has specifications of 131mm x 100mm x 77mm (5.2" x 3.9" x 3.0") having a weight of 800 grams (1.76 lbs).

Panasonic FX90 vs Pentax K-3 II Sensor Comparison

Usually, it's tough to visualise the gap between sensor sizing just by reading a spec sheet. The graphic below should provide you a better sense of the sensor sizes in the FX90 and K-3 II.

As you can see, both of the cameras posses different megapixels and different sensor sizing. The FX90 with its tinier sensor will make getting bokeh harder and the Pentax K-3 II will deliver extra detail using its extra 12MP. Higher resolution will make it easier to crop photographs somewhat more aggressively. The older FX90 is going to be behind with regard to sensor tech.
